Former top Shell engineer leaves Britain to work on ‘cleaner’ oil tech in China

A leading engineer, who spent 20 years working for the global oil giant Shell, has left Britain to take up a position at a Chinese university to lead a team working with the petroleum industry on low-carbon technology.
Jing Xudong, who was an adjunct professor at Imperial College London at the time of his departure, held a number of positions in academia and industry and collected a number of awards and honours along the way.
